生物谷報道:使得哺乳動物精子和卵子能夠相互認識,、然后融合形成一個胚胎的分子事件正在逐漸被揭示出來,。卵細胞膜上的一種分子,,即與Integrin相關的蛋白CD9,,最近被發(fā)現(xiàn)對于精子和卵子的融合來說是非常重要的,,而現(xiàn)在研究人員已在小鼠身上發(fā)現(xiàn)了第一個與精子相關的融合因子,。該分子是免疫球蛋白這一超級蛋白家族的一個成員,,是在NCBI數(shù)據(jù)庫中被發(fā)現(xiàn)的。這種被命名為Izumo(該名稱源自Izumo Taisha,,它是日本的一個與婚姻有關的神社)的蛋白也存在于人精子中,,在那里抗Izumo的抗體阻止精卵融合。隨著與精卵融合有關的更多分子被發(fā)現(xiàn),,研究人員有可能找到受孕和治療不育癥的新方法,。該文發(fā)表在: Nature 434, 234 - 238 (10 March 2005); doi:10.1038/nature03362

Representing the 60 trillion cells that build a human body, a sperm and an egg meet, recognize each other, and fuse to form a new generation of life. The factors involved in this important membrane fusion event, fertilization, have been sought for a long time. Recently, CD9 on the egg membrane was found to be essential for fusion, but sperm-related fusion factors remain unknown. Here, by using a fusion-inhibiting monoclonal antibody and gene cloning, we identify a mouse sperm fusion-related antigen and show that the antigen is a novel immunoglobulin superfamily protein. We have termed the gene Izumo and produced a gene-disrupted mouse line. Izumo-/- mice were healthy but males were sterile. They produced normal-looking sperm that bound to and penetrated the zona pellucida but were incapable of fusing with eggs. Human sperm also contain Izumo and addition of the antibody against human Izumo left the sperm unable to fuse with zona-free hamster eggs.
